Winkelhaak (to end-1996) (Closed) gold mine
Report summary
In July 1996 Gencor announced plans for the merger of Kinross, Winkelhaak, Leslie and Bracken to form a new operating unit called Evander Gold Mines. Accordingly all post-1996 production forecasts for these operations are shown combined under the entry for Evander.
